Faster Data Storage Rate and More Choices You can collect data as fast as one input per second, or at intervals of 2, 3, 5, 10, 20, 30, and 60 seconds or minutes, or 1, 3, 6, or 12 hours. You can also set the rate for online printing with a printer connected to the Kaye Validator. Plug–In Modules Protect Thermocouples and

The Kaye Validator 8 Kaye Validator User’s Manual 1.5.2 User Identification Each user is assigned two distinct levels of identification, user ID and password, which are used to uniquely identify an authorized Validator user. Each user ID is associated with a unique user name to provide traceability during the validation process.

Introduction The Kaye Validator AVS software Password Maintenance utility allows a user with System Administrator permission to create and maintain user accounts, set site options, backup and restore user information, and view, print, and maintain the audit trail.
Calibration Verification 142 Kaye Validator User’s Manual 6.2.2 Selecting Sensors During sensor calibration, the sensors you select for calibration have any previous calibration offsets deleted from the SIMs when you start calibration. During calibration verification, offsets are not deleted.
